Two departures mooted, 10 days to go, what’s going on?

|

I was very surprised to see Liverpool Alberto Aquilani left off the subs bench for the second game in a row yesterday. I thought it would be an ideal opportunity to show Reds boss Roy Hodgson what he can do on a football pitch. It seems likely now though that the Italian midfielder will not get his chance to shine in English football. Roy believes the Italian’s best interests would be served by returning to Italy to play matches and increase his match sharpness. He was not going to be guaranteed a place in the starting eleven and from this point of view I totally understand Roy’s decision.

Rumours from the Dutch press have also speculated that Dirk Kuyt could be on his way to rejoin Rafa Benitez at Inter Milan. He was also left out of the squad to play Trabzonspor yesterday and we were told that he was being “rested” but Kuyt’s agent Rob Jansen told Voetbal International:

“Yes, there is real interest from Inter, but Dirk has not decided yet whether he does want to leave Liverpool. He must think carefully before leaving. This is also a complicated transfer. Dirk Kuyt is a Liverpool player. He has an ongoing contract and was recently in the World Cup final. There will be a transfer fee involved. The deal can not simply go ahead. Regardless of the choice Dirk must first consider himself. He can move to Inter or just stay at Liverpool. This is a good position to be in.”

OK, I understand the need for Roy to put his own mark on the squad. If he his willing for the pair to leave I can completely go along with the fact that he believes that the future of the club lies elsewhere in terms of first team players. What I don’t understand though is the timing of these potential departures. While Aquilani looks certain to leave before the end of August probably to Juventus on loan, Kuyt’s departure does look less definite, but nevertheless why are these potential transfers taking place so late in the window?

On the Kuyt situation it is more understandable, he arrived late from the World Cup and Roy has only probably had a couple of weeks with him. Inter have only just got the £24million from Mario Balotelli’s transfer to Manchester City and so a bid might have been expected to come late in the window. On Aquilani though, Roy has been training with him since early July, couldn’t this have been done earlier?

It leaves us in a difficult position for our squad is not the biggest as it is, and the loss of one or perhaps three midfielders, if Mascherano does also depart, is problematic to say the least. I hope Roy has got some potential transfers lined up. If there is any truth to Kuyt’s departure from the club, it maybe due to the fact that if Masch doesn’t leave, there is little money to spend on new players and Kuyt could be sacrificed to fund new acquisitions.

If by the end of the transfer window though, the only other activity is that Aquilani has departed on loan then I would feel our squad could be much weaker. Christian Poulsen is a holding midfield player, and if Mascherano does stay it leaves us with three defensive players in Lucas, Poulsen and Mascherano while being one light in the attacking third with the Italian’s departure. I trust Roy to make the right decisions but the potential departure of first team players is worrying if there are not some quality players coming in to take their place.
